如何用 9 种方法修复 ERR_SSL_BAD_RECORD_MAC_ALERT 错误

上网时,你可能会遇到ERR_SSL_BAD_RECORD_MAC_ALERT 错误,这通常与 SSL 协议问题有关。 但不用担心! 面对这个问题,你并不孤单。 我们将为您提供一份简单明了的指南,帮助您解决这一技术故障,了解其根本原因,并逐步加以解决。

幸运的是,该错误源于您端的问题,因此完全可以从您这边进行修复。 不过,在解释如何修复 ERR_SSL_BAD_RECORD_MAC_ALERT 错误之前,我们先来看看它是什么,以及为什么会出现这种错误。

什么是 ERR_SSL_BAD_RECORD_MAC_ALERT?

ERR_SSL_BAD_RECORD_MAC_ALERT(ERR_SSL_BAD_RECORD_MAC_ALERT)错误是您在访问网页时遇到的安全问题。 当浏览器与安全网站会话期间出现信息验证码 (MAC) 不匹配时,就会出现这种情况。 当加密和解密过程出现问题时,通常会出现这种错误。

那么,为什么要关注它呢? 嗯,这是一个安全问题,有可能泄露敏感数据。 这表明网站的SSL 证书或浏览器解释SSL 证书的能力出现了问题。 该错误会阻止您访问网站,并有可能将您的数据泄露给未经授权的第三方。


ERR_SSL_BAD_RECORD_MAC_ALERT 错误的原因是什么?

您可能会遇到 ERR_SSL_BAD_RECORD_MAC_ALERT 错误,原因有多种。 浏览器版本过时、浏览器 cookie 损坏、网络设备故障和杀毒软件干扰是常见的罪魁祸首。 这些因素可能会破坏 SSL 协议,从而导致此错误。

浏览器版本过时

过时的浏览器版本可能会导致系统出现 ERR_SSL_BAD_RECORD_MAC_ALERT 错误。 如果您使用的是过时的浏览器,它可能不支持最新的安全协议,从而导致此错误。 不断更新浏览器可确保其具有最新的安全更新和功能,这有助于修复ERR_SSL_BAD_RECORD_MAC_ALERT。

你可能没有意识到,更新浏览器是修复 err_ssl_bad_record_mac_alert 的方法之一。 当浏览器与安全网站通信时,需要使用相同的安全语言。 如果您的浏览器已经过时,它将无法理解网站的安全协议,从而导致此错误。 请随时更新您的浏览器,以防止出现此类问题。

数据包损坏

数据传输过程中的数据包损坏会触发 ERR_SSL_BAD_RECORD_MAC_ALERT 错误。 在客户端和服务器之间的通信过程中,不稳定的网络连接、硬件问题或干扰都会破坏网络数据包。

当 SSL/TLS 记录在传输过程中损坏时,接收端可能会将损坏的数据理解为安全漏洞,从而导致这一特殊错误。 解决网络稳定性问题、解决硬件问题以及最大限度地减少干扰,都有助于减轻这一原因。

防火墙或杀毒软件干扰

为什么杀毒软件会导致 ERR_SSL_BAD_RECORD_MAC_ALERT 错误?

某些杀毒软件会干扰安全连接过程。 它们通过扫描网站的 SSL/TLS 证书以及在您的计算机和网站之间传输的数据包来实现这一目的。

如果杀毒软件发现可疑情况或无法识别证书,可能会阻止连接,从而导致 ERR_SSL_BAD_RECORD_MAC_ALERT 错误。

该安全功能可保护系统免受有害网站或恶意软件的侵害。 不过,它有时会过于激进,屏蔽安全网站。

因此,请确保您的杀毒软件已更新并正确配置。 此外,如果您信任有问题的网站,可以考虑将其列入白名单。

有问题的网络适配器或杀手网卡

网络适配器或特定网卡(如 Killer 网卡)故障可能导致 ERR_SSL_BAD_RECORD_MAC_ALERT 错误。 网络适配器可促进设备与网络之间的通信,如果硬件或驱动程序出现问题,可能会导致 SSL/TLS 传输过程中的数据损坏。

此外,旧固件可能与 SSL/TLS 协议不兼容,从而导致同样的问题。 因此,保持设备更新和正确配置至关重要。 此外,如果问题仍然存在,可考虑重置或更换它们。

路由器配置问题,如 MTU 大小

路由器配置错误,特别是与最大传输单元(MTU)大小有关的配置错误,会导致 SSL 出错。 MTU 定义了可在网络上传输的数据包的最大大小。 如果 MTU 大小设置得过高或过低,都会导致数据包分片,造成SSL/TLS 握手失败,从而触发 ERR_SSL_BAD_RECORD_MAC_ALERT 错误。

来源:StackOverflow来源:StackOverflow

如何修复 ERR_SSL_BAD_RECORD_MAC_ALERT 错误?

既然知道了错误的原因,那就来看看如何修复吧。SSL 连接错误通常比较棘手,需要多次尝试才能解决。 如果一个解决方案不奏效,就尝试下一个,直到找到正确的解决方案。

1.更新浏览器

您经常会发现,更新浏览器有助于解决 ERR_SSL_BAD_RECORD_MAC_ALERT 错误。

要更新,请导航到浏览器的设置,通常在右上角。 查找标有 “关于 “或 “更新 “的选项。 如果有更新,浏览器会自动下载并安装。 重新启动浏览器以应用更改。

不同的浏览器有不同的更新方法,请按照正确的方向进行更新。 更新不仅能修复错误,还能提高安全性和性能。

铬更新

2.切换网络类型

如果 ERR_SSL_BAD_RECORD_MAC_ALERT 错误干扰了您的在线浏览,请考虑迅速切换网络。 有时,Wi-Fi 和以太网之间的选择会产生很大的不同。

首先在这两种软件之间切换,看看问题是否能得到解决。 您的网络偏好会影响 SSL 连接的稳定性,而一个简单的调整可能就是获得更流畅浏览体验的关键。

从 Wi-FI 切换到以太网后,重启浏览器并重新访问有问题的网站。 允许更改在尝试新连接时生效。 通过探索这个直接的解决方案,你就消除了这个特殊错误的根源之一。

3.及时更新操作系统

一个经常被忽视但却有效的解决方案是确保操作系统持续更新。 过时的操作系统会滋生兼容性问题,包括 SSL 故障。 定期检查并安装操作系统的最新更新,以保持安全无缝的连接。

操作系统更新不仅能增强安全功能,还能修补可能导致 SSL 出错的潜在漏洞。 保持操作系统的运行速度,告别令人烦恼的 SSL 连接错误。

4.更新机器时钟

在数字领域,时机就是一切。 机器上不正确的日期和时间设置可能会偷偷触发 SSL 错误,如 ERR_SSL_BAD_RECORD_MAC_ALERT。 通过调整日期和时间设置,确保您的设备在时间上准确无误。 这个看似微小的调整几乎可以解决所有类型的连接错误。

调整机器时钟后,重启浏览器并重新访问出现 SSL 错误的网站。 如果问题仍然存在,请转到下一个解决方案。

5.与 Windows 时间服务智能同步

对于要解决 SSL 问题的 Windows 用户来说,明智的做法是微调 Windows 时间服务 (W32Time)。 这项服务可将您的系统时间与全球互联网时间同步。 不匹配的时间戳会引发 SSL 错误,如 ERR_SSL_BAD_RECORD_MAC_ALERT,从而干扰你的在线活动。

导航至 Windows 设置,找到 “时间和语言 “部分,然后进入 “日期和时间 “设置。 确保启用 “自动设置时间 “选项,以便系统与 Windows 时间服务同步。

时间设置

6.暂时关闭杀毒软件

如果错误仍然存在,请禁用第三方杀毒软件,并观察 HTTPS 流量干扰是否停止。 通常情况下,安全程序在保持警惕的同时,会错误地阻止安全连接。

杀毒软件对恶意软件预防和在线保护至关重要,但可能会无意中触发 ERR_SSL_BAD_RECORD_MAC_ALERT 等错误,这些错误通常源于 “HTTPS 检查 “等功能,其禁用方法因所使用的特定杀毒软件而异。

通过短暂禁用杀毒软件,您可以进行诊断检查,识别并解决潜在的冲突,确保更流畅、更安全的浏览体验。 记得在测试后重新启用杀毒软件,以保持您的数字防卫。

7.升级或停用网络适配器或杀手网卡

还没找到? 考虑升级或停用网络适配器或 Killer 网卡。 这些组件会发送数据,冲突会导致 ERR_SSL_BAD_RECORD_MAC_ALERT 中断。 升级到最新驱动程序或暂时停用网卡可以解决兼容性问题。

要升级网络适配器或 Killer 网卡,请访问制造商网站下载与系统兼容的最新驱动程序。 或者,也可以通过设备管理器暂时停用网卡,然后再重新激活。 通过快速调整,您就能知道它是否是罪魁祸首。

8.停止 “杀手优先引擎

对于使用 Killer 网络硬件的用户来说,禁用 Killer 控制中心的 “优先引擎 “可能是一种解决办法。

ERR_SSL_BAD_RECORD_MAC_ALERT 可能是网络内优先级冲突的结果。 停止 “杀手优先引擎 “可提供快速补救措施,使数据流更加顺畅,并防止与 SSL 有关的中断。

导航至杀手控制中心,找到优先级引擎并暂停。 调整后,重新启动浏览器并重新访问有问题的网站,检查 SSL 错误是否已经消失。

9.通过增加最大传输单位 (MTU) 优化路由器

当遇到 ERR_SSL_BAD_RECORD_MAC_ALERT 错误时,调整路由器的最大传输单元 (MTU) 可以改变游戏规则。 默认 MTU 设置可能会导致不兼容问题,在数据传输过程中造成 SSL 错误。 增加或修改路由器的 MTU 可确保 SSL 连接顺畅。

要增强路由器的 MTU,请在浏览器中输入 “192.168.1.1 “或 “192.168.0.1”,访问互联网提供商的设置。 输入提供的用户名和密码,找到广域网设置,找到 MTU 并将其设置为 “1400”。 保存更改。 如果您缺少访问信息,请联系互联网提供商寻求帮助。


结论

总之,您不必因为 ERR_SSL_BAD_RECORD_MAC_ALERT 错误而气馁。 虽然它看起来很复杂,但其原因通常很容易处理,即使是对技术要求不高的用户来说也是如此。

您只需遵循我们的解决方案,稍加耐心,ERR_SSL_BAD_RECORD_MAC_ALERT 就会自动修复。 因此,不要犹豫,立即投入并解决它。

如果你发现本 SSL 教程有任何不准确之处,或有任何细节需要补充,请随时通过[email protected] 向我们发送反馈意见 如果您能提供意见,我们将不胜感激! 谢谢。

立即订购 SSL 证书, 可节省 10% 的费用!

快速发行, 强大加密, 99.99% 的浏览器信任度, 专业支持和 25 天退款保证. 优惠券代码 SAVE10

撰写人

经验丰富的内容撰稿人, 擅长 SSL 证书. 将复杂的网络安全主题转化为清晰, 引人入胜的内容. 通过有影响力的叙述, 为提高数字安全作出贡献.